Attacks & Strategy
-
Make a Wish
[Colorless]
Search your deck for a card that evolves from 1 of your Pokémon and put it on that Pokémon. (This counts as evolving that Pokémon.) If you do, put 1 damage counter on Jirachi. Shuffle your deck afterward. -
Mind Bend
[Psychic, Metal]
— 30
Flip a coin. If heads, the Defending Pokémon is now Confused.
